Home Ramp Installation in Conroe, TX
Home ramp installation services provide a practical solution for improving accessibility around residential properties. These services typically cover the design, construction, and installation of ramps that connect entryways to driveways, porches, or patios. Projects can range from simple, single-step ramps to more complex structures accommodating wheelchairs, walkers, or strollers. Property owners often seek information about the materials used, the durability of the ramps, and how the installation will blend with existing property features to ensure safety and convenience.
Before requesting home ramp installation, homeowners usually want to understand the specific requirements for their property, such as the location and dimensions of the area needing a ramp, as well as any local building codes or regulations that might apply. It’s also helpful to consider the type of mobility aid being used, the slope and surface of the ramp, and maintenance needs over time. Clear communication about these factors can help ensure the completed project effectively enhances accessibility and meets the property owner’s needs.

Home Ramp Installation Questions
What types of ramps are available for installation? Various options include permanent, portable, and modular ramps to suit different property needs and accessibility requirements.
What materials are commonly used for home ramps? Common materials include aluminum, wood, and composite, chosen for durability and suitability to the property's environment.
Are home ramps suitable for all types of properties? Ramps can be installed on a variety of properties, including single-family homes, multi-story buildings, and commercial spaces.
What factors influence the design of a home ramp? Factors include the slope, available space, entry points, and specific accessibility needs of the property.
